Terminal blocks for the threaded connections are designated as:
Terminal blocks for voltage connections, and
Terminal blocks for current connections.
A simple flat-blade 6x1-mm screwdriver can be used to turn the slotted screws in ei-
ther terminal block type.
The two available versions of terminal blocks for voltage connections are shown in Fig-
ure 2-3.
